How Double Glazing Repairers Can Help

Window maintenance plays an important role in how long your double glazing will last. It's important to know that many issues such as fog between the panes of glass or a sluggish window, can be fixed without having to replace it.

Glass-Replacement-150x150.jpgA complete overhaul and reduction in draught usually involves resealing the windows, new sashes, and other repairs to seal and draughtproof your windows. This is an affordable option if you don't need to replace your windows.

Seals

The window gasket or seal that is placed between the two panes is responsible for sealing the air and keeping drafts and moisture out. This is a crucial component of double-glazing, and it is susceptible to damage in various ways. Window seals can perish and shrink as time passes due to changing weather conditions and temperature changes, and they can also become brittle as they age.

If window seals fail they can make your home with a sour smell and be less efficient in energy use. This is because hot or cold air can escape through the gap and may cause condensation between the glass pains. You should call an expert to repair double-glazing If you notice condensation or fogging between your windows.

Affixing broken window seals could seem like a cheap option however it could cost you a lot more in the end. Damage can result in higher heating bills and rot or mould may develop on your windows. Rather than trying to fix the problem yourself, it's always better to contact a professional since they have access specialist tools and high-quality sealants that provide long-lasting results.

A professional glazier can diagnose the issue and suggest the best solution. You can also be certain that they'll have the right tools to complete the task. This will ensure that your uPVC window repairs are completed in a timely manner, and without any further damage. A professional glazier will also save you money because they can repair your windows for a fraction of what it would cost to replace them.

Even though a faulty seal can make your double glazing less efficient in terms of energy efficiency, there are still some advantages. For instance, noise reduction, and protecting your home from environmental pollution. If the problem is severe it may be time to consider replacing the seal instead of a repair.

Gaskets

Gaskets are used to close the gaps between two panes of glass in double glazing. Gaskets are placed on the edges of upvc repairs frames. They are designed to be airtight and provide an insulating barrier, keeping warm air in and cold air outside. These seals can deteriorate with time, particularly because of UV exposure. This can lead to air or water entering the gap and causing misting, condensation, or even mould growth.

In addition to reducing efficiency in energy and causing damage to windows. This damage may lead to the need for costly repair and replacements which can be significantly more expensive than a complete window replacement. To avoid this, you should ensure that any issues are addressed as soon as you can.

There are three primary ways to fix misted windows:

Replacement of window sash

For windows that require new sashes, this can be one of the most cost-effective solutions for your home. This task should be left to a professional, since it's difficult and requires special tools. In certain instances, it may be necessary to replace the entire sash frame to be replaced.

Overhauling & Draught Reduction

Overhauling and draught proofing can be an excellent solution for your double glazing in the event that the gaskets remain in good condition. This usually involves a complete overhaul and resealing of the frame and sash, as well as the fitting of new draught strips and other necessary repairs.

Wedge gaskets

In order to prevent water and air from getting through the opening in the double-glazed unit, a wedge-shaped gasket has to be put in place. These seals are commonly made of polyurethane, and come in a variety of sizes to fit various kinds of windows.

Gaskets with a wedge shape are used to press glass against windows that are externally beaded. Together, they create an improved and secure seal. A wedge gasket is a great option to replace older draughty and leaky window seals.

Frames

Double-glazed windows can provide significant insulation benefits. They also help reduce your energy bills, greenhouse gas emissions, and increase the appearance of your home. Double glazing will not work when the frames are damaged or are not up to date. It is generally better to replace the entire frame than to install a new piece of glass.

The right frame for you is determined by many factors, such as your budget and the amount of maintenance you're willing to put into. You can choose from uPVC, hardwood, softwood or aluminium. It is also important to consider the style of your home and any restrictions, like materials or styles required by local planning regulations.

If you have a wooden window in need of repair, it is possible to replace the sash without replacing the glass. A professional can assist you choose the best solution for your home.

A new replacement sash can be made in the same dimensions as the one you have, and if there is no damage to the frames or sash rails you could save a considerable amount of money by keeping the old windows and simply replacing the glass. If the frames are beginning to rot or stained or discoloured, you might want to replace the entire frame instead of just the glazing.

Condensation or fogging between glass panes is a typical problem with double glazing. This indicates that the seal is failing on your window. This issue isn't always repairable. In these instances double glazing may need to be replaced or replaced with a new seal.

Utilizing uPVC foil as a frame is a good option to avoid this. This can be applied to a uPVC frame and can dramatically change its appearance. It's also less disruptive than replacing the uPVC frames completely. Moreover, it's cheaper and more convenient than replacing the entire window. It is important to keep in mind that this is a temporary solution, and you'll have to replace the frames in the future. It's also a good idea for you to look into the various frames before you get estimates from double glazing firms to ensure you know exactly what you are paying for.

Glass

Since double-glazed windows and doors are thicker than normal glass, they are more difficult to break in order to gain access. This is a great deterrent to burglars and helps protect you and your family from injury.

Double glazing comes with a variety of advantages. It is more energy-efficient and also reduces noise levels within your home. This is especially beneficial for those who reside near roads, airports or noisy neighbors.

A variety of glass is used in double-glazed units, and a variety of colors are available to match with your home. Low-e glass can further reduce the amount of heat that is leaving your home while thicker laminated panes may block sound waves and enhance the performance of your acoustics.

Two types of glass are commonly used in double-glazed windows: annealed and toughened. The name annealed glass comes from the manufacturing process, which involves floating molten tin in a lead bath in melted tin to ensure the highest quality finish and an even thickness. This type of glass has an affordable price and is more durable than toughened glass. Toughened glass is designed to withstand a significant amount of force without breaking and if it does break, it will break into pieces instead of shattering making it easier to handle.

When the seal that connects the glass panes in your double glazing cracks and mists form, it can cause a problem. Double repairers of double glazing can fix this issue by drilling a few holes through the unit and injecting dry-cleaning agent. This should be enough to get rid of the moisture and prevent condensation between the glass panes.

Sealing the window is a different option. This is usually a less expensive option than replacing the whole window, and is still more effective at stopping condensation and drafts. Re-sealing your double glazing is a great option to bring back the efficiency you experienced when it was first installed, and this process is often backed up by a guarantee or a warranty from the installers.
